I no longer audition for roles, says Bolanle Ninalowo

Dare Babalola

Popular Nigerian actor, Bolanle Ninalowo, has stated that he no longer auditions for movie roles in Nigeria.

The actor said every producer already knows the actor suitable for a role after writing a script, noting that auditioning for big shots is a waste of time.

He told The Nation, “I can’t even remember the last time I auditioned in Nigeria. But, though, even abroad, when they write scripts, they know exactly the actor they’re looking for. They have the actor, and they have a substitute actor, just in case that person is not available. So if you’re a filmmaker today, and you don’t know who you can potentially use, then you have a problem, if you have to start auditioning.

There are roles that you audition for which you know, which are like minor roles, or maybe you have supporting roles, and you feel like, you know, let’s audition a few people. But for your main cast, you should have an idea of the kind of people that you want. So, if these are not available, then you can always have a substitute, but that’s just being honest.
